Title: Neutron security groups bypass through invalid CIDR
Reporters: Stephen Ma (HP) and Christoph Thiel (Deutsche Telekom)
Products: Neutron
Versions: 2013.1 to 2013.2.3, and 2014.1
Description:
Stephen Ma from Hewlett Packard and Christoph Thiel from Deutsche Telekom reported a vulnerability in Neutron security groups. By creating a security group rule with an invalid CIDR, an authenticated user may break openvswitch-agent process, preventing further rules from being applied on the host. Note: removal of the faulty rule is not enough, the openvswitch-agent must be restarted. All Neutron setups using Open vSwitch are affected.
